Grimsby 1 Chester 2

By: Rob Sedgwick
Date: 03/10/2007

GRIMSBY came back down to earth after two straight wins with a 2-1 defeat at home to Chester City. Chester took the lead through Murphy on 10 minutes when Grimsby failed to play to the whistle when the referee played advantage instead of awarding a free kick for a foul on Ellison.

Town equalised within 15 minutes with a brilliant move down the right hand side involving Mulligan, Till and Clarke. Clarke delivered a perfect cross for Boshell to head home.

Rankin then missed a golden chance to put Town in front but the ball got caught under his feet and ended up being cleared with the keeper untested. A minute later a fine run by Till ended in Rankin missing another good chance.

In the second half Rankin missed another chance almost straight away. Ellison then immediately added a second for Chester when a Simon Yeo shot rebounded off the post.

Town pressed forward and sub Gary Jones hit the post from a corner.

The final score was tough luck on the Mariners who shot will be kicking themselves for conceding such a soft opening goal. Justin Whittle's presence was missed at the back and he's likely to feature again in Saturday's game at Peterborough when Mulligan will no longer be available. Rankin and Taylor both had enough opportunities to draw if not win the game, and Jones was unlucky to hit the woodwork towards the end.
